Abstract

PREVIOUS studies in vivo on the incorporation of carbon-14 dioxide from carbonate into rat erythrocytes have demonstrated that this is widespread into globin, haematin and ghosts1. Some fractions of rat blood rich in reticulocytes can also incorporate carbon dioxide in vitro 2.
